Pastor & First Lady

Elder William Cummings was saved at an early age under the pastorate of Elder J.W. Spates. He was baptized in Jesus Name and filled with the Holy Ghost in 1961 in Mound Bayou, Mississippi. He has served the church in numerous capacities: Youth Chairman, Sunday School Teacher, Superintendent, Treasurer, and Northwest Jubilee Fellowship Chairman. This man of God was called to the ministry in March 1991. He is an ordained Elder of the Pentecostal Assemblies of the World. He has studied Theology at Aenon Bible College and Logos Bible School. In September 1999, Elder Cummings was elevated to assistant pastor of Vernon Memorial Church and was installed as pastor in December 2001. He is the fourth person to pastor this church.
 
Elder William Cummings was born and reared in Bolivar County, Mississippi and currently resides in Cleveland, Mississippi. He attended Howard College in Big Spring, Texas and Delta State University in Cleveland, Mississippi, where he received a BS degree in 1976. Elder Cummings retired as an Environmental Manager from Baxter Healthcare Corporation, where he worked for 28 years in various roles. He is a former member of the Cleveland School District Board of Trustees, where he also served as President. He is currently serving as a board member for the City of Cleveland Airport Commission.
 
His lovely wife, Sister Bertha Cummings, is also laboring in the ministry. She is a retired Senior Vice President of State Bank and Trust, Cleveland, Mississippi, and they have two daughters and sons-in-law, Sonia (Michael Carr) and Sherita (Daryl Starling), and one grandson, Daryl Wilpatrick Starling.
